Understanding Green Belt vs Yellow Belt: Key Differences
The Six Sigma Yellow Belt certification stands out as a powerful tool for individuals looking to unleash their quality improvement superpowers. Unlike the Green Belt level, which requires in-depth project experience and advanced statistical knowledge, the Yellow Belt certification is an accessible gateway into the world of Six Sigma. This entry point is ideal for beginners seeking to gain a solid foundation in process improvement methodologies.
One key difference lies in the scope of responsibility. A Six Sigma Yellow Belt practitioner typically serves as a team member, contributing to project execution and data analysis. They play a crucial role in identifying processes that can be enhanced, gathering and interpreting data, and presenting findings to project leaders. This hands-on experience equips individuals with valuable skills, enabling them to succeed in roles where continuous improvement is essential. For instance, in manufacturing, a Yellow Belt might analyze production line inefficiencies, identify root causes, and propose actionable solutions, contributing significantly to cost reduction and quality enhancement.

Practical Application: When to Choose Each Certification Path
When considering the path to Six Sigma certification, organizations and individuals often grapple with choosing between Green Belt and Yellow Belt. Each certification offers unique advantages, catering to different career stages and professional goals. The Six Sigma Yellow Belt, a powerful tool for beginners, provides a solid foundation in Six Sigma project management and data analysis. It equips individuals with the skills to identify and eliminate defects in processes, driving business improvement. For instance, a Yellow Belt holder can lead small-scale projects, enhance operational efficiency, and contribute to a culture of continuous quality improvement within their team.
The Green Belt certification, on the other hand, is designed for those who want to delve deeper into Six Sigma methodologies. It builds upon Yellow Belt knowledge, enabling practitioners to tackle more complex projects and mentor others. Green Belts often take on leadership roles, guiding cross-functional teams through advanced project management techniques and data analysis. They play a crucial role in strategic initiatives, ensuring that projects align with organizational goals. For example, a Green Belt could lead a Master Data Analysis project, streamlining data across departments to support better decision-making and business growth.
Choosing between the two depends on individual aspirations and organizational needs. The Six Sigma Yellow Belt certification benefits beginners by providing practical tools for immediate application. It’s an excellent starting point for those eager to contribute to process improvement in their roles. Conversely, Green Belt is ideal for experienced professionals aiming to become leaders in Six Sigma initiatives. By understanding the nuances of Six Sigma project management and master data analysis, Green Belts can drive significant business growth and transform organizations.
